Our new study led by @Yiquan_W & @menz45 thoroughly analyzed the common sequence features of SARS2 spike (S) antibodies and did some deep learning, using the info of ~8000 S antibodies from >200 individuals across 88 publications and 13 patents. (1/14) biorxiv.org/content/10.1101/…
Our new study led by @RuipengUIUC shows that many natural mutations of human H3N2 NA are deleterious for an ancestral strain. Permissive mutations were systematically identified. Mechanisms were determined, including a 1.4 Å crystal structure.
